Question:

The area of a triangle is $9y\, cm^2$. Find the value of y if its area is equal to the area of an equilateral triangle having side 6 cm.

Options:

2

$\sqrt{2}$

3

$\sqrt{3}$

Correct Answer:

$\sqrt{3}$

Explanation:

We have,

The area of a triangle is $9y\, cm^2$

Area of an equilateral triangle with length of side a = \(\sqrt {3}\) × \(\frac{1}{4}\) × a2

$9y\, cm^2$ = \(\sqrt {3}\) × \(\frac{1}{4}\) × 62

y = $\sqrt{3}$
